WSFL helping South Florida rebound, navigating these challenging times. That includes finding work through the pandemic. A new restaurant concept is looking to hire new employees.

Outback & Carrabba’s Express is looking to hire new employees with experience in the hospitality industry. Located in Hallandale Beach, the two concepts are now under one roof, allowing guests to mix-and-match a limited menu of the dishes from each restaurant.. all for delivery, takeout or catering only.

Managing partner Matt Morrell, says they’re in need of 10 new employees who are willing to take on several roles.

“We’re hiring for to-go specialists, which is basically a server-cashier mixed with a delivery driver. We’re also hiring line cook positions, both hot-side and cold-side. We’re also hiring for dishwashers,” said Matt.

Morrell says there are full-time and part-time positions available.

“As far as benefits, full health, vision, dental and PTO. They need to work a minimum of 32 hours over a look-back period in order to be eligible for those benefits,” said Matt.

“With my youngest one off to school, I definitely wanted to get back into the workfield,” said Jenny Martinez.

Before working at Outback & Carrabba’s Express, Jenny Martinez was out work for over six months. The mother of four was doing everything she could to make ends meet until she was hired in October.

“With having the boys, I need flexibility with my schedule and that’s something they provide. They have provided me with many opportunities. I’m the front of the house specialist but I am a key holder,” said Jenny.

“The saying that I like to say all the time is, we hire for heart and attitude and we train for the skill and position,” said Matt.
